Symptoms

  • •Check engine light flashing
  • •Engine misfire or rough running
  • •Decreased engine performance
  • •Increased fuel consumption
  • •Possible strong odor of fuel or exhaust

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Ensure the vehicle is parked on a level surface with the engine off.
  • Disconnect the battery to prevent electrical shorts during repairs.
2. Inspect and Replace Spark Plugs
  • Sub-steps:
    1. Remove the engine cover if applicable.
    2. Disconnect the ignition coils by removing the electrical connectors.
    3. Unbolt and remove the ignition coils from the spark plugs.
    4. Use a spark plug socket to remove the old spark plugs.
    5. Inspect the old spark plugs for signs of wear (e.g., carbon buildup).
    6. Install new spark plugs, ensuring the correct torque (typically 13-15 ft-lbs).
    7. Reinstall the ignition coils and connect electrical connectors.
3. Check and Clean Fuel Injectors
  • Sub-steps:
    1. Relieve fuel pressure by removing the fuel pump fuse and running the engine until it stalls.
    2. Disconnect the fuel injector connectors.
    3. Remove the fuel rail bolts and gently pull the fuel rail away to access injectors.
    4. Inspect injectors for clogs; use a fuel injector cleaner if necessary.
    5. Reinstall the fuel rail and connectors, ensuring a proper seal.
4. Inspect Exhaust System
  • Sub-steps:
    1. Visually inspect the exhaust system for any visible damage or leaks.
    2. Check the condition of the catalytic converter; replace if damaged.
    3. Ensure that all exhaust connections are tight and free from rust.
5. Verify Air Intake System
  • Sub-steps:
    1. Remove the air filter and inspect it for dirt or damage.
    2. Clean the mass airflow sensor using MAF cleaner.
    3. Reinstall the air filter and ensure all connections are secure.
